Total Cost of Ownership

The total cost includes purchase price, charging, insurance, maintenance, tires and possible home charger installation.

A car that costs more at first may still be attractive if running costs are lower over time.

How to Choose the Right Electric Car

Start with your driving needs. Think about how far you drive, where you can charge and how much space you need.

Then compare price, range, warranty, charging speed, safety and comfort.

How far can electric cars drive on one charge?

The range depends on the model, battery size, weather, speed and driving style.

Can I charge an electric car at home?

Yes, many EV owners charge at home using a home charger or suitable charging setup.
